Analysis

The most recent figure for other investment, debt instruments, other sectors (assets, positions) in Singapore is 0.0275 US dollar per US$ of GDP, measured in 1993.

That represents a change of up 2.7% on the previous year and up 110.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, other investment, debt instruments, other sectors (assets, positions) in Singapore peaked at 0.0343 US dollar per US$ of GDP in 1990 and was at its lowest, 0.007 US dollar per US$ of GDP, in 1980.

That places Singapore 126th out of 160 countries with data for 1993,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 14 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ated

Other investment, Debt instruments, Other sectors (Assets, Positions, US dollar)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Other investment, Debt instruments, Other sectors (Assets, Positions, US dollar) ÷ GDP (current US$)
